如何顺利进行PHP开发?PHP开发环境配置教程提供解决方案

   谷歌SEO    

在进行PHP网站开发之前,首先需要配置好开发环境。PHP开发环境的配置涉及安装PHP解释器、Web服务器和数据库,并确保它们之间的兼容性以实现顺利的运行。以下是配置PHP开发环境的详细步骤:

安装PHP

1、下载PHP安装包:

访问PHP官网(https://www.php.net/downloads.php)下载适合自己操作系统的PHP安装包。

2、解压安装包:

将下载的安装包解压到一个合适的目录,例如C:php。

3、配置php.ini:

在PHP解压目录下找到php.inidevelopment文件,将其重命名为php.ini,并使用文本编辑器打开进行配置。

设置扩展目录:

将extension_dir设置为PHP解压目录下的ext文件夹路径。

启用所需扩展:

根据需要启用相应的扩展,将extension_xxx中的分号(;)去掉,例如extension=mbstring, extension=pdo_mysql等。

4、添加PHP到系统环境变量:

将PHP解压目录和目录下的ext文件夹添加到系统的Path环境变量中。

5、测试PHP安装:

在命令行中输入php v,如果显示PHP版本信息,则表示安装成功。

PHP开发环境配置

安装数据库

1、下载数据库安装包:

访问数据库官网(例如MySQL、MariaDB等)下载适合自己操作系统的数据库安装包。

2、安装数据库:

根据安装向导进行数据库的安装。

3、配置数据库:

根据需要进行数据库的配置,例如设置字符集、创建数据库等。

安装Web服务器

1、下载Web服务器安装包:

访问Web服务器官网(例如Apache、Nginx等)下载适合自己操作系统的Web服务器安装包。

2、安装Web服务器:

根据安装向导进行Web服务器的安装。

3、配置Web服务器:

根据需要进行Web服务器的配置,例如设置监听端口、绑定域名等。

配置Web服务器与PHP

1、编辑Web服务器配置文件:

打开Web服务器的配置文件(例如Apache的httpd.conf),进行以下配置:

加载PHP模块:

添加LoadModule指令,指定PHP模块的路径,例如LoadModule php7_module "C:/php/php7apache2_4.dll"。

设置PHP处理程序:

添加AddHandler和AddType指令,指定PHP处理程序的扩展名,例如AddHandler phpscript .php、AddType application/xhttpdphp .php。

配置PHP解析目录:

添加<Directory>指令,指定PHP解析的目录,如<Directory "C:/www">、AllowOverride None、Require all granted。

2、重启Web服务器:

保存配置文件后,重启Web服务器以使配置生效。

测试PHP环境

1、创建PHP测试文件:

在Web服务器的根目录下创建一个名为info.php的文件,内容如下:

代码块开始

<?php
phpinfo();
?>

代码块结束

2、访问PHP测试文件:

在浏览器中输入Web服务器地址和测试文件路径,例如http://localhost/info.php,如果看到PHP相关信息,则表示PHP环境配置成功。

配置好PHP开发环境后,就可以进行PHP网站的开发工作。以下是一个简化的开发流程:

规划项目

确定项目需求和设计网站结构。

选择开发工具

选择适合的IDE(如PHPStorm, NetBeans, VSCode)和版本控制工具(如Git)。

配置本地开发环境

安装Web服务器(如Apache, Nginx)、PHP和数据库(如MySQL, PostgreSQL)。

创建项目文件夹

新建项目文件夹,并设置合适的目录结构。

编写代码

编写PHP代码,并创建数据库结构。

配置服务器

配置虚拟主机、设置服务器参数等。

测试

进行单元测试和集成测试。

部署到测试环境

配置测试环境,并将代码部署到测试服务器上。

调试和优化

进行代码调试和性能优化。

部署到生产环境

配置生产环境,并上传代码到生产服务器上。

评论留言

我要留言

欢迎参与讨论,请在这里发表您的看法、交流您的观点。